(January 27, 2022) - Rosanne Cash and JJ Grey & Mofro are two of the top headliners for the Bristol Rhythm & Roots Reunion music festival, Sept. 9-11, 2022, in Historic Downtown Bristol, Tennessee-Virginia. The announcement of Grey and Cash are part of the first round of artists announced today by festival organizers.
"We are thrilled that JJ Grey & Mofro and Rosanne Cash are among our headliners this year," said Leah Ross, executive director of advancement for the Birthplace of Country Music, the parent nonprofit of the festival, theBirthplace of Country Music Museum, and WBCM Radio Bristol. "Rosanne's participation is especially significant as we recognize the 95th anniversary of the 1927 Bristol Sessions, which her father Johnny Cash named 'the single most important event in the history of country music.'" Though the festival celebrates the impact of those recordings every year, this year's lineup reflects just how far-reaching and influential the 1927 Bristol Sessions continue to be across a wide range of music genres. The trial for James Buckland, the man accused of shooting Norton Police Chief James Lane in May 2021, has been delayed to allow for a mental evaluation. The trial was scheduled to begin next week, but has been moved to May. Buckland has been indicted on 17 charges, including attempted murder. He remains jailed in the Southwest Virginia Regional Jail in Duffield. POUND TOWN HALL MEETING HELD TUESDAY NIGHT WITH ONLY MAYOR AND ONE COUNCIL MEMBER IN ATTENDANCE1/26/2022
![]() Town hall meeting in Pound held Tuesday night to discuss whether to remain a town. Only two town leaders attended the meeting, Mayor Stacey Carson and a council member. The meeting came after Majority Leader of the House of Delegates Terry Kilgore filed legislation to remove the town's charter. Recent turmoil has brought town services, including water, sewer, and public safety, to a standstill. The town council is unable to take action itself because it received an injunction after suing two former members. The council also needs a quorum of three to take any action, but new members must be appointed by a judge. Some business owners showed an interest in joining the council in an attempt to save the town government, although several businesses have closed in the last year. The Wise County Sheriff's Office reports that a robbery took place at the Valero gas station at 740 West Main Street at around 11:40 p.m. Saturday. The store was getting ready to close for the night when a man entered armed with what appeared to be a revolver. He allegedly demanded cash from the clerk and fled the scene in a small dark-colored car. The suspect is identified as a tall white male wearing a dark hoodie and face-covering. The letters were filed as a part of a formal petition January 4th in the Wise County Circuit Court by Doris Mullins, Bethany Miller, Kristen Foley and Kensleigh Browning, there been three open seats since August. Current council member Glenn Cantrell suggested for other candidates in a January 12th letter to court but none have filed letters yet

Coleman Fled The Scene Of The Shooting And Was Eventually Found In Cleveland Virginia. Before Law Enforcement Could Put Him In Custody Coleman Shot Himself. He Was Pronounced Dead At A Local Hospital. The Investigation Is Ongoing.
The Washington County Tennessee Sheriff’S Department Is Investigating A Body Found Under Suspicious Circumstances. The Body Of 73 Year Old Eula Miles Was Found Inside An Empty Barn On Sunday. The Body Was Sent For An Autopsy. More Information Will Be Forthcoming As The Investigation Progresses.
